2022 Jeff Jensen Memorial Construction Safety Excellence Award Recipients Announced
Join us on October 13 at the annual Recognition Evening to honor individuals and companies who have promoted excellence in the Minnesota construction industry!
The Jeff Jensen Memorial Construction Safety Excellence Award began in 2003 as a tribute to Jeff Jensen, former owner of J.R. Jensen Construction Company (Superior, WI), and a strong advocate for field safety training, having served on the Duluth Safety Day committee for several years. The award is determined by the number of hours invested annually on safety training for each craft, supervisor/manager and subcontractor employee, as well as the company’s experience modification rate, total recordable incident rate, number of lost workday cases, and number of medical only cases.

September is National Suicide Prevention Month
According to the Centers for Disease Control, the construction industry has the highest suicide rate of all industries – five times higher than the national average. Those losses greatly affect families, workplaces, organizations, and communities.

Transportation Regional Candidate Forums: September 15 - October 20
Minnesota's transportation system continues to be underfunded and we will need increased state matching funds to compete for federal dollars under the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act (IIJA). In addition, the legislature did not pass a capital bonding bill during the 2022 Session while leaving a surplus of over $9 billion on the table.
